锥形光纤光栅腐蚀控制系统的设计

【摘要】 为了制作具有啁啾特性的锥形Bragg光纤光栅,利用精密电动位移台控制光纤在腐蚀液中的停滞时间,设计了光纤腐蚀速率的控制系统。以单片机AT89C52为核心设计了控制装置的下位机系统,采用Keil C与VC++编写控制程序,完成了精密电动位移台的位移控制及串行通信等功能,实现了对腐蚀系统以及腐蚀过程的控制。
【Abstract】 An etching control system for the fabrication of coned FBG with characteristics of chirped fiber Bragg grating was designed by controlling the interval of steps with a high precision displacement set.MCU AT89C52 was adopted as the core of under-machine system of the control device.Keil C and VC++ was used to program the moving of the high displacement set and the serial communication,which completed the functions of control the etching system and process.
